Types of Car Park Markings

Car park markings are crucial in organising and guiding vehicles within parking lots. Here are some common types of car park markings:

Parking Bay Lines in Hawkshaw

Parking bay lines are the most basic and essential markings in a car park.

They define individual parking spaces and aisles. Parking lines are typically marked with thermoplastic markings or painted with traffic paint and are usually white or yellow.

They can be straight or angled, depending on the parking bays design.

Disabled Car Park Bay Hawkshaw

Handicap parking spaces are designated for vehicles carrying individuals with disabilities.

These spaces are marked with the International Symbol of Access (ISA), which typically consists of a wheelchair symbol painted in blue.

The markings also include the word "Reserved" and may include additional signage.

Disabled bays in most car parks require clean car park line marking paint to distinguish them from other car parking bays.

Car Park Arrows in Hawkshaw

Arrows are used to guide the flow of traffic within car parks

They are typically painted in white or yellow and are used to indicate the direction of travel or guide drivers into specific areas, such as entrances, exits, or ramps.

Zebra Crossings in Hawkshaw

Crosswalks are marked areas that allow pedestrians to cross paths with vehicles safely.

They are usually painted with white stripes and may include additional signage to alert drivers to yield to pedestrians.

Stop Lines in Hawkshaw

Stop lines are thick white lines painted across the pavement to indicate where vehicles should come to a complete stop at intersections or in front of stop signs. They are essential for traffic safety and visibility.

Thermoplastic Symbols and Signs

Car park markings may include various symbols and signs to provide additional information to drivers.

These can include signs indicating speed limits, reserved parking (e.g., for electric vehicles or car-sharing services), loading zones, hatched areas or no parking areas.

Benefits of Car Park Floor Coating

Carpark paint offers several benefits for parking lots and garages. Here are some key advantages:

Visibility

Our heavy duty carpark line paint is designed to be highly visible, even in low-light conditions.

The use of bright and contrasting colours helps drivers easily identify parking spaces, lanes, arrows, and other markings, enhancing overall safety and reducing the risk of accidents or confusion.

Organisation and Traffic Flow

Carpark paint allows for effective organisation and traffic flow within a car park.

Clear markings help drivers navigate through the parking area, guiding them to entrances, exits, designated parking spaces, and other specific areas.

This improves the overall efficiency of the parking facility and reduces congestion.

Line paint is used to designate specific parking jurisdictions and aids drivers and pedestrians.

Safety and Compliance

By clearly marking parking spaces, crosswalks, pedestrian areas, and other important zones, heavy duty carpark paint helps ensure the safety of both drivers and pedestrians.

It promotes adherence to traffic rules, reduces the risk of collisions, and assists in complying with accessibility regulations, such as providing designated spaces for individuals with disabilities.

Durability

Heavy duty carpark paint is formulated to withstand heavy traffic, harsh weather conditions, and regular cleaning and maintenance activities.

It is designed to resist fading, cracking, and wear over time, ensuring long-lasting and durable markings that require less frequent repainting.

Cost-Effective

Implementing clear and well-maintained car park markings can help optimise car park usage, maximise available space, and prevent unauthorised parking.

This reduces the need for additional enforcement measures or costly modifications.

Additionally, durable parking bay paint minimises the frequency of repainting, resulting in cost savings over the long term.

Professional Appearance

A well-marked and organised parking lot with fresh and vibrant paint creates a professional and positive impression.

It enhances the overall aesthetics of the facility, giving a sense of orderliness and attention to detail.

What Paint to Use for Car Park?

When it comes to painting a car park, it's important to use durable and high-quality paint that can withstand heavy traffic, harsh weather conditions, and chemicals such as oil and gasoline. Here are some recommendations for the types of paint you can use for a car park:

MMA Coating

  • Advantages: MMA coatings cure quickly, even in low temperatures, making them suitable for use in various weather conditions. They have excellent adhesion properties and are highly resistant to chemicals, abrasion, and UV rays. MMA coatings also provide a seamless, waterproof surface and can withstand heavy traffic.

  • Disadvantages: MMA coatings can be more expensive than some other options, and professional installation is recommended due to the need for precise mixing and application.

Thermoplastic Paint

  • Advantages: Thermoplastic paint is heat-applied and forms a strong bond with the surface. It is fast drying and it is highly reflective, making it ideal for parking lots where visibility is crucial.

  • Disadvantages: It requires specialised equipment for application and may have a higher initial cost.

Epoxy Paint

  • Advantages: Epoxy paint is durable, resistant to chemicals, and provides a strong, hard surface. It's also easy to clean and maintain.

  • Disadvantages: It can be more expensive than other options, and proper surface preparation is crucial for adhesion.

Acrylic Paint

  • Advantages: Acrylic paint is cost-effective, dries quickly, and is available in a variety of colours. It is also UV resistant and durable.

  • Disadvantages: It may not be as durable as epoxy paint, especially in areas with heavy traffic.

Polyurethane Paint

  • Advantages: Polyurethane paint is highly durable, resistant to chemicals and abrasion, and provides a glossy finish. It is also UV stable.

  • Disadvantages: It can be more expensive than other options, and proper ventilation and safety precautions are necessary during application due to its strong fumes.

Latex Paint with Sealant

  • Advantages: Latex paint is water-based, easy to apply, and dries quickly. Adding a sealant on top can enhance its durability and make it more resistant to wear and tear.

  • Disadvantages: Latex paint alone may not be as durable, so adding a sealant is important for longevity.

How do you Paint Car Park Lines?

Painting car park lines requires careful planning and execution to ensure accurate and durable markings. Here is a general guide on how to paint car park lines:

  1. Prepare the Surface: Ensure that the surface is clean, dry, and free of debris. Sweep or pressure wash the area to remove dirt, dust, and loose particles. Repair any cracks or potholes, and allow the surface to dry completely before proceeding.

  2. Plan and Measure: Use a measuring tape, chalk, or string to mark the desired locations and dimensions of the parking spaces, lanes, and other markings. Consider local regulations and standards for parking lot dimensions and accessibility requirements.

  3. Masking and Stencilling: Use masking tape or stencils to outline the areas where the lines will be painted. This helps create clean and precise edges. Stencils can be particularly useful for uniformity in symbol markings, such as handicap symbols or directional arrows.

  4. Mixing the Paint: Depending on the type of paint being used, follow the manufacturer's instructions to mix the line paint properly. If using traffic paint, it may require dilution with water or a specific solvent.

  5. Apply the Paint: Use a high-quality line paint applicator, such as a paint roller, sprayer, or line striping machine, to apply the paint. Start from one end of the marked line and work your way to the other end, maintaining a steady and even application. Ensure that the paint thickness meets local regulations.

  6. Allow Drying Time: Follow the paint manufacturer's instructions for drying time. This can vary depending on the type of paint and environmental conditions. Avoid any traffic or pedestrian activity on the freshly painted lines until the paint is fully dried and cured.

  7. Optional: Apply Reflective Glass Beads: You can apply reflective glass beads on top of the wet paint to enhance visibility. The beads will adhere to the paint surface and reflect light, improving visibility during low-light conditions.

  8. Remove Masking: Once the paint is completely dry, carefully remove any masking tape or stencils used for outlining the lines. Ensure that the edges of the lines are clean and well-defined.

What Paint is Used to Paint Road Markings?

Road markings are typically painted using specific types of paint designed for high visibility, durability, and longevity under heavy traffic and various weather conditions. The most commonly used types of paint for road markings include:

  • MMA

  • Thermoplastic Paint

  • Traffic Paint (Water-Based or Solvent-Based)

  • Epoxy-Based Paint
